Yesterday’s poll in the NJCAA Division I crowned the Eastern Florida State College Titans as the nation’s #18 softball squad. They’re cruising with a 19‑5 record overall and a solid 4‑2 mark inside the Citrus Conference.

Florida Southwestern State College is piloting the league as No. 1, followed closely by Northwest Florida State College (No. 2) and Indian River State College (No. 3). McLennan Community College sits comfortably in four spot, while Grayson College rounds out the top five.

Florida’s All‑Star Show

Florida schools are making waves: Miami Dade lands in #7, Seminole State College slips into #9 – five FCSAA teams hot‑wired into the national top ten. Daytona State College rounds up the block at #13, Chipola flanks at #23, and the College of Central Florida picks up a spot at #24. All told, nine Florida teams keep the state in the upper echelons of the Top 25.
